Until 30 September 2026, a card payment surcharge may be applied where permitted by applicable payment rules and Australian law. Any surcharge will be disclosed before payment and will not exceed the permitted cost of acceptance.
From 1 October 2026, DriveRight Mobile Mechanical will not impose a surcharge on eftpos, Mastercard or Visa card payments where such surcharging is prohibited under the applicable payment rules or law.
This clause will always be interpreted subject to the payment rules and laws in force at the time payment is made.

22. Workmanship Warranty
In addition to rights provided by law, DriveRight Mobile Mechanical provides a 12-month or 20,000-kilometre workmanship warranty, whichever occurs first, on work performed by us.
This additional warranty applies to faults directly resulting from our workmanship.
It does not cover a problem merely because it occurs after work has been performed where that problem is caused by an unrelated component, ordinary wear, pre-existing deterioration, customer misuse, unauthorised modification or another cause unrelated to our workmanship.
Customers should contact DriveRight Mobile Mechanical as soon as reasonably practicable after becoming aware of a potential workmanship issue and provide us with a reasonable opportunity to inspect the concern.
Nothing in this warranty limits any statutory consumer guarantee or remedy.

24. Pre-Purchase Inspections
A pre-purchase inspection reports on the vehicle's reasonably observable condition at the time and within the scope of the inspection purchased.
A pre-purchase inspection is not a guarantee that the vehicle is free from defects and does not guarantee future reliability, service life or mechanical condition.
Some faults may not be identified where they:
are intermittent;
are not present during the inspection;
require dismantling outside the agreed scope;
are concealed;
require specialist equipment outside the inspection scope; or
develop after the inspection.
The inspection is intended to assist a purchaser in making an informed decision and is not a substitute for any statutory inspection, roadworthy certificate or specialist inspection unless expressly stated.
